7-2 Transportation Energy Use by Source: 2015

Wednesday, January 4, 2017

Graphic Version | Excel

percent of Btu consumed

Source Trillion Btu Percent
Petroleum 25,358 92
Renewable energy 1,347 5
Natural gas 923 3

Key: Btu = British thermal unit.

Notes: Includes primary energy consumed. Excludes electricity retail sales and electrical system energy losses.

Source: U.S. Department of Energy, U.S. Energy Information Administration, Monthly Energy Review, available at www.eia.gov/totalenergy/data/monthly as of October 2016.
